Causes of Pollution of Ganga

1. Industrial Effluents and Sewage Discharge

Industrial effluents and sewage discharge are major contributors to the pollution of the Ganga. Various industries, including textile, leather, paper, and chemical industries, release untreated waste directly into the river. Additionally, inadequate sewage treatment facilities in many cities along the river result in the direct discharge of untreated sewage, further deteriorating water quality.

2. Agricultural Runoff and Use of Chemical Fertilizers

Agricultural runoff, particularly excessive use of chemical fertilizers, contributes significantly to the pollution of the Ganga. When rainwater washes over farmlands, it carries harmful chemicals and pesticides into the river, disrupting the natural balance of the ecosystem. Excessive use of fertilizers not only pollutes the water but also depletes oxygen levels, making it difficult for aquatic life to thrive.

3. Religious and Human Activities

Religious activities along the banks of the Ganga, such as the immersion of idols and mass bathing during religious festivals, introduce a substantial amount of pollutants into the river. While these practices hold cultural and spiritual significance, they contribute to the pollution problem. Additionally, the improper disposal of solid waste along the riverbanks by locals and tourists exacerbates the situation.

Impact of Pollution

The pollution of the Ganga has severe consequences for both the environment and public health.

Environmental Impact

  1. Loss of Biodiversity: The pollutants in the river negatively affect the aquatic ecosystem, leading to a decline in the biodiversity of the Ganga. Several species of fish, amphibians, and other aquatic organisms face the risk of extinction.
  2. Eutrophication: Excessive nutrients from agricultural runoff and untreated sewage promote the growth of harmful algae, leading to eutrophication. This process depletes oxygen levels in the water, suffocating aquatic life.
  3. Disruption of Food Chain: Pollution disrupts the natural food chain in the river. The imbalance resulting from the decline in some species and the proliferation of others can have ripple effects throughout the ecosystem.
  4. Degradation of Water Quality: The pollution renders the water of the Ganga unfit for various purposes, including drinking, agriculture, and industrial use.

Public Health Impact

  1. Waterborne Diseases: The contaminated water of the Ganga poses a significant risk of waterborne diseases, such as cholera, typhoid, and diarrhea, to the communities living along its banks.
  2. Impact on Livelihood: The pollution affects fishermen and those dependent on the river for their livelihood. The decline in fish population and poor water quality make it challenging to sustain fishing activities.
  3. Health of Pilgrims: The mass bathing during religious festivals attracts millions of pilgrims to the Ganga every year. However, the polluted water puts their health at risk, as they may come into contact with disease-causing agents.

Addressing the Issue: Solutions and Initiatives

Addressing the pollution of the Ganga requires a concerted effort from various stakeholders, including the government, industries, and local communities. Here are some potential solutions:

  1. Improving Sewage Treatment: Implementing and upgrading sewage treatment plants in cities along the river can help prevent the discharge of untreated sewage into the Ganga.
  2. Promoting Sustainable Agriculture: Encouraging farmers to adopt organic farming practices and reducing the use of chemical fertilizers can mitigate agricultural runoff and improve water quality.
  3. Regulating Industrial Discharge: Stricter enforcement of environmental regulations and the establishment of effluent treatment plants in industries can minimize the direct release of pollutants into the river.
  4. Creating Awareness: Educating local communities, pilgrims, and tourists about the importance of maintaining the cleanliness of the Ganga is crucial. Encouraging responsible behavior and proper waste disposal can help prevent pollution.
  5. Government Initiatives: The Indian government has launched the Namami Gange program, a comprehensive initiative aimed at the rejuvenation and conservation of the Ganga. The program focuses on controlling pollution, promoting sustainable development, and strengthening the river’s biodiversity.
